3. Freeze Dryer Operating Principle & Core Technology: Preserving Food Quality at Its Best
The success of SCIENTZ food freeze dryers lies in their mastery of vacuum freeze-drying technology-a three-stage process that preserves the integrity of food materials better than any other drying method.
| Stage | Temperature/Vacuum Parameters | Key Goal |
|---|---|---|
| Pre-freezing | -30°C to -50°C | Rapidly converts free/bound water in food cells into solid ice crystals, avoiding cell structure damage (prevents loss of texture and nutrients). |
| Primary Drying (Sublimation) | Vacuum: ±5Pa; Shelf temp: -40°C to +30°C | Sublimes ice crystals directly into water vapor (no liquid phase), preserving the food's pore structure for high rehydration. |
| Desorption Drying | Shelf temp: +20°C to +60°C; Cold trap temp: <-70°C | Removes residual bound water, reducing final moisture content to 1%-4% (enables room-temperature storage without preservatives). |
3.1 Core Advantages of the Technology
Nutrient retention: Preserves 90%+ of vitamins (e.g., vitamin C, B vitamins) and bioactive compounds-far higher than air-drying (50%-60% retention) or spray-drying (60%-70% retention).
Flavor & color preservation: Locks in natural taste and appearance (e.g., bright green spinach, sweet strawberry flavor) without artificial additives.
High rehydration rate: Reaches over 95%, meaning freeze-dried foods regain their original texture quickly when rehydrated (ideal for instant soups, baby food, and emergency rations).
4. Core Subsystems: Ensuring Efficient, Stable Food Freeze-Drying
SCIENTZ freeze dryers integrate four high-performance subsystems, working in synergy to deliver consistent results for food processing:
4.1 Refrigeration System: Ultra-Low Temperature for Maximum Water Capture
Equipped with cascade two-stage compressors, it achieves a cold trap temperature of -70°C-critical for rapidly condensing water vapor during drying.
Water capture capacity: 4-15 kg per batch, suitable for small-batch (e.g., artisanal snacks) to medium-scale (e.g., fruit powder production) needs.
4.2 Vacuum System: Stable Low Vacuum for Sublimation
Uses corrosion-resistant vacuum pumps to maintain an ultimate vacuum of <5 Pa, ensuring efficient ice sublimation without food oxidation.
Equipped with a differential pressure valve to prevent oil backflow-eliminating the risk of oil contamination (a key concern for food safety).
4.3 Heating System: Precise Temperature Control for Food Safety
Adopts silicone oil circulation heating (instead of traditional electric heating), achieving a shelf temperature differential of ±1°C.
Advantage: Prevents local overheating (which can damage heat-sensitive foods like berries or probiotics) and improves energy efficiency by 50%.
4.4 Intelligent Control System: GMP-Compliant & User-Friendly
Features an industrial-grade PLC and touch screen, supporting storage of 40+ process recipes (e.g., one recipe for strawberries, one for broccoli) for quick switching between products.
Real-time monitoring and recording of temperature/vacuum curves, complying with GMP audit tracking requirements-essential for food manufacturers needing traceability.
